First mega Food Park in Jharkhand

Harsimrat Kaur Badal, Union Food processing minister inaugurated the first mega food park in Getalsud village in Jahrkjhand in presence of CM Raghubar Das, Sadhvi Niranjan Jyoti, minister of state for food processing industries and Ram Tahal Choudhary, MP Lok Sabha, Ranchi.

At the cost of Rs 114.73 crore in an area of 51.50 acres the food park has been set up to give an impetus to the growth of the food processing sector in Jharkhand. The park will have the facility of multi chamber cold storage, vegetable dehydration line, dry warehouse, modern quality control and testing laboratory and other processing facilities for fruits & vegetables.

Badal told that park will help in providing better prices to farmers, reduce wastage, add value to agricultural produce and create huge opportunities for entrepreneurship and employment for the youth of the state.

People not only from Ranchi district but also from nearby districts will get the benefit. The mega food park has a central processing centre (CPC) at Ranchi and six primary processing centres are being set up at Lohardaga, Gumla, Hazaribagh, Belchampa, Domchach and Patratu to provide strong backward linkages.

Moreover, the park is expected to provide employment for around 6000 people and about 25,000-30,000 farmers in its catchment area will be benefited.
